你可以使用IFMXClipboardService和IFMXExtendedClipboardService接口来操作剪贴板。 示例代码:在FMX中复制文本到剪贴板 delphi uses FMX.Platform, FMX.Clipboard, System.SysUtils; procedure CopyTextToClipboardFMX(const Text: string); var AClipboard: IFMXClipboardService; begin if TPlatformServices.Current....
ENClipboardManager: 表示一个剪贴板 ClipData: 剪贴板中保存的所有剪贴数据集(剪贴板可同时复制/保存...
MaskEdit .CutToClipboard; 下面的语句把剪贴板中的文本粘贴到Memo的当前光标处: Memo.PasteFromClipboard; 利用剪贴板类也可以实现文本的传输,见(7.1.2)中的介绍。 7.1.2 剪贴板类 为方便剪贴板的操作,Delphi在Clipbrd库单元中定义了一个TClipboard类,并且预定义了一个变量Clipboard作为类TClipboard的实例,...
1. CopyToClipboard 2. CutToClipboard 3. PasteFromClipboard 十一 对字符串的操作: 1. 一个典型函数: functionStringStatus (constStr:string):string;beginResult :='地址:'+ IntToStr (Integer (Str)) +',长度:'+ IntToStr (Length (Str)) +', References:'+IntToStr(PInteger(Integer(Str)-8)^) ...
直接将下面的代码拷贝到IDE中是可运行的,我这里只做几点解释 1.在delphi中换行 不是\n 也不是 \r 而是 #13#10 2.取memo的行数 MContent.lines.count 3.判断字符串中某个字符的位置 Pos('m', str) 第一个参数为欲查找的字符 4.截取字串 copy(str, 7, size); 参数定
2. CutToClipboard 3. PasteFromClipboard 十一 对字符串的操作: 1. 一个典型函数: functionStringStatus (constStr:string):string;beginResult :='地址:'+ IntToStr (Integer (Str)) +',长度:'+ IntToStr (Length (Str)) +', References:'+IntToStr(PInteger(Integer(Str)-8)^) +', 值:'+Str;...
再在窗体中增加两个快速按钮:Copy和Paste,图形可选Delphi子目录下ImagesιButtons子目录里的Copy.bmp和Paste.bmp。对Copy快速按钮的OnClick事件编程: DBEdit1.CopyToClipboard; 对Paste快速按钮的OnClick事件编程: DBEdit1.PasteFromClipboard; DBGrid1.SelectedField.AsString:=DBEdit1.Text;...
tips.add('lastline addition string'); tips.insert(1,'insertstring at NO 2 line'); tips.savetofile('newfile.txt'); tips.free; ◇[DELPHI]简单的剪贴板操作 richedit1.selectall; richedit1.copytoclipboard; richedit1.cuttoclipboard; edit1.pastefromclipboard; ◇[DELPHI]关于文件、目录操作 Chdir(...
从TMemo 部件中剪切、复制、粘贴文本非常方便,只需使用 CutToclipboard ,CopyToClipBroad,PasteFromClipBoard方法,其代码如下: Memo1.CopyToClipboard Memo1.CutToClipboard Memo1.PasteFromClipboard TMemo有一些属性,用以控制文本的显示效果。ScrollBars属性可以定义部件的水平滚动条和垂直滚动条。当文件字体改变时,使用Au...
ExcelApp.Range['B3:D4'].Copy; RichEdit1.PasteFromClipboard; //ExcelApp.ActiveSheet.PageSetup.CenterFooter:='第$P页'; //所有页面设置(PageSetup的属性)都不能进行,不知为何 //ExcelApp.ActiveSheet.PrintPreview; //打印预览 //ExcelApp.ActiveSheet.PrintOut; //直接打印输出 ...